| Claim: |
CLAIM We claim the ornamental design for a remote control, as shown and described. |
| Description: |
FIG. 1 is a perspective view of a remote control according to a first embodiment of our new design.
FIG. 2 is a front view thereof.
FIG. 3 is a rear view thereof.
FIG. 4 is a left side view thereof.
FIG. 5 is a right side view thereof.
FIG. 6 is a top view thereof.
FIG. 7 is a bottom view thereof.
FIG. 8 is a perspective view of a remote control according to a second embodiment of our new design; and,
FIG. 9 is a front view thereof, the rear, left side, right side, top, and bottom views, respectively, of the second embodiment being identical to the rear, left side, right side, top, and bottom views of the first embodiment.
